What Is the Kia EV5?
A Compact SUV With Big Ideas
The Kia EV5 is a fully electric compact SUV built on Kia’s e-GMP platform (the same platform that powers the EV6 and EV9). It combines the practicality of a family-sized SUV with the cutting-edge performance of an electric drivetrain.

2026 Kia EV5: Canadian Release Timeline
After months of speculation, Kia has confirmed that the EV5 will be available in Canada by late Q4 2025, with pre-orders expected to open as early as Fall 2025.
Availability by Region:
- Ottawa: Expected launch via select dealerships, including Kia 417
- Toronto/Montreal: Wider distribution to follow
- Western Canada: Anticipated in early 2026

Trim Levels Expected in Canada
| Trim | Key Features |
| EV5 Light | Standard battery, 19″ wheels, cloth seats, LED DRLs |
| EV5 Wind | Long-range battery, dual-motor AWD, heated steering |
| EV5 GT-Line | Sporty design, leatherette interior, surround-view cam |
All trims are expected to include Kia’s latest ADAS suite (Advanced Driver Assistance Systems).
Interior: Surprisingly Spacious

The EV5 isn’t just about electric efficiency—it’s designed to feel like a mobile lounge. With its flat floor, ambient lighting, and ultra-modern cabin layout, it echoes the design philosophy seen in the EV9.
Highlights:
- Sustainable materials throughout (eco-leather, bio-resins)
- Dual 12.3-inch panoramic screens
- Optional reclining lounge seat (GT-Line trim)
- Large panoramic sunroof (available on Wind and GT-Line)
Tech and Infotainment
Kia’s ccNC infotainment system powers the 2026 EV5, complete with OTA updates, Apple CarPlay/Android Auto, and customizable UI. Expect features like:
- Vehicle-to-Load (V2L) external power outlet
- Heat pump for Canadian winters
- Integrated navigation-based Smart Cruise Control
- Available head-up display (HUD)

Pricing: What Will the Kia EV5 Cost in Canada?
Kia hasn’t announced official Canadian pricing yet, but based on global pricing and incentives, we can estimate:
| Trim | Estimated MSRP (CAD) | After Incentives* |
| EV5 Light | $48,995 | ~$43,995 |
| EV5 Wind | $54,995 | ~$49,995 |
| EV5 GT-Line | $59,995 | ~$54,995 |
*Assumes federal rebate of $5,000 plus potential Ontario EV rebates.
